Understanding Rim Specifications
What is Rim Size?
Rim size is critical when selecting new wheels. It is measured in diameter and width. A 15-inch rim indicates that the diameter is 15 inches. The width can vary and generally affects the tire’s performance.
Lug Patterns Explained
The lug pattern, such as 4×100 or 4×108, indicates the number of lug holes and the distance between them. For instance, a 4×100 pattern has four holes spaced 100 mm apart, which is essential for ensuring the rim fits securely to the hub.
Material Types
Rims are primarily made from two materials: aluminum and steel. Aluminum rims are lighter and often preferred for performance vehicles, while steel rims are heavier but typically more durable and cost-effective.

Maintenance and Care for 15-Inch Rims
Regular Cleaning
To maintain the appearance and integrity of your rims, regular cleaning is essential. Use a mild soap and water solution, avoiding harsh chemicals that can damage the finish.
Inspecting for Damage
Regular inspections for scratches, dents, or cracks will help you catch potential issues early. Pay attention to the lug nut areas, as improper installation can lead to damage.
Seasonal Considerations
If you live in an area with harsh winters, consider switching to steel rims during the colder months. They are generally more durable against road salt and debris.

FAQ
What is the difference between aluminum and steel rims?
Aluminum rims are lighter and often provide better performance, while steel rims are heavier but more durable and cost-effective.
How do I determine my vehicle’s lug pattern?
You can find your vehicle’s lug pattern in the owner’s manual or by measuring the distance between the lug holes on your existing rims.
